Since the discovery of antibiotics, it has been widely used by humans, and its role in improving animal performance is certain, but at the same time, there is more and more controversy as a long-term use of feed additives.
The need for the use of an antibiotic
In recent years, the problem of drug resistance in antibiotic application in livestock and poultry farming has become more and more prominent, the emergence of drug-resistant bacteria has intensified, and the application cost has been rising. According to the People’s Daily, the total output of antibiotics used in livestock and poultry farming in China reached 92,000 tons, accounting for 46.1% of the total antibiotic production. The number of veterinary antibiotics in China is four times that of the United States, resulting in food antibiotic residues and resistance. The probability of drug-borne bacteria has also increased significantly. According to a study published in the Proceedings of the National Academy of Sciences, 149 unique antibiotic resistance genes (ARG) were found in commercial pig farms in China. Some ARG levels were 192 for control samples. Up to 28,000 times. However, the research and inhibition of these resistant bacteria by human beings can not keep up with the speed of the emergence of new resistant bacteria, thus increasing the difficulty for humans and animals to treat diseases, posing a great threat to human health and causing serious public problems. disturbed.
In this context, the industry is investing more attention in the field of probiotics for the intestinal health of animals. Probiotics have many advantages such as no toxic side effects, no residue, promotion of animal growth, and improvement of feed conversion rate. They are green additives using animal intestinal beneficial microorganisms as the main component approved by the Ministry of Agriculture. Europe, Japan, the United States, etc. have been researching and promoting probiotic feed additives. At present, probiotics are added to feeds of pigs, cattle, chickens and rabbits in EU countries, with a penetration rate of 95%; the penetration rate of micro-ecological feeds in Japan and the United States has also reached 50%.
Common confusion of two probiotics replacing antibiotics
In China's practical application, probiotics did not show the expected results. The industry is generally skeptical about the use of probiotics instead of antibiotics. The root causes are as follows:
1 probiotic products are not good
The system of probiotics is very complex, based on various theories and practices, and the characteristics of different strains vary greatly. Even the same strains, different strains, their characteristics and functions are often very different, which is also reflected in the significant difference in the actual application effect.
The Ministry of Agriculture approved more than 30 species of feed microbial addition catalogues. More than 400 companies in the market are engaged in the production of forage microbial preparations. The total output of various microbial feed additives is between 5,000 and 30,000 tons. The levels are uneven. Probiotics are often used as "placebo" in practical applications due to the lack of corresponding assessment methods and means to verify their effectiveness.
2 Probiotics to replace antibiotics is not clear
Antibiotics are also a wide variety. Different antibiotics have different antibacterial spectrum. When probiotics are used instead of antibiotics, which probiotics to replace which antibiotics are completely or partially replaced, many feed enterprises and aquaculture companies are doing these. When making decisions, I often feel that I can't start.
3 Probiotics use is unstable
The stability of probiotics is determined by the nature of the strain itself. Is it suitable for use in feed, does the strain have good resistance to stress and can withstand the effects of high-temperature granulation? Can the strain tolerate the physiological environment of acid and bile salts in the feeding process? Compared with antibiotics, these bacteria Significant differences in stability, blind use without evaluation, can easily lead to unsatisfactory results.
4 The impact of compatible drugs
Intestinal health management is often a comprehensive drug compatibility program, and no probiotic is compatible with all drugs and doses. In practical applications, blind use of probiotics due to lack of systematic compatibility testing is likely to result in incompatibility with other drug combinations in the feed. Reflected in the specific effects, it will be greatly reduced.
Proper selection of probiotics and reduction of the use of antibiotics, although urgent, can not be blind. Scientifically evaluating and selecting probiotics can bring you real benefits and benefits.
